High Quality <strong>Phantoms</strong> for Your RF Applications<br />

Our phantoms are high quality products<br />

of material compatible with all tissue<br />

simulating liquids including aggressive<br />

solvents, e.g., DGBE type. The shells<br />

have very tight tolerances of smaller than<br />

+/-0.2 mm and all parameters correspond<br />

to the applicable standard specifications.<br />

CTIA<br />

approved<br />

Full CAD information as well as the<br />

corresponding standard usage<br />

coordinates have been predefined in the<br />

software of DASY4/5, enabling fast<br />

installation and easy usage of the<br />

phantoms. Positioners for phones and<br />

dipoles are also available.

TWIN SAM<br />

The Shell corresponds to the specifications of the Specific Anthropomorphic<br />

Mannequin (TWIN SAM) phantom defined in IEEE 1528-2003, CENELEC 50361 and<br />

IEC 62209. It enables the dosimetric evaluation of left and right hand phone usage<br />

as well as body mounted usage at the flat phantom region. A cover prevents<br />

evaporation of the liquid. Tables are available for all DASY systems. Filling volume<br />

is about 25 liters.<br />

ELI4<br />

Phantom for compliance testing of handheld and body mounted wireless devices<br />

in the frequency range of 30 MHz to 6 GHz. ELI4 is fully compatible with the latest<br />

draft of the standard IEC 62209-2. ELI4 has been optimized regarding its performance<br />

and can be integrated into our standard phantom tables. A cover prevents evaporation<br />

of the liquid. Filling volume is about 30 liters.<br />

FLAT PHANTOMS<br />

Three different flat phantoms optimized for various purposes. The inner dimensions<br />

of the bottom area are V4.4: 650 x 250 mm; V4.9: 395 x 360 mm (two can be<br />

integrated into a standard table) and the double phantom V5.0 with 160 x 360 mm<br />

per container (four can be integrated into a standard phantom table). Bottom thickness<br />

is 6 mm for V4.4 and 2 mm for V4.9 and V5.0. A cover prevents evaporation of the<br />

liquid.<br />

WHOLE-BODY MANNEQUIN<br />

Fiberglass construction based on an anatomically shaped male model.<br />

Right arm is formed as if holding a device in front of the mouth; left arm is stretched<br />

upward. Opening for measurements on the back side (head, trunk, arm, leg). The<br />

dimensions are height: 1950 mm; width: 550 mm; depth: 400 mm and the filling<br />

volume is about 80 liters.The shell thickness varies between 3 – 4 mm. This phantom<br />

is not compatible with DGBE.<br />

SAM HEAD (SAM V4.5, V4.5 CTIA)<br />

High precision injection molded PP of the SAM phantom. Shell thickness 2 +/- 0.2mm<br />

(6 mm at ear point); integrated positioning lines; sealed top cap for use with 17 mm<br />

hexagonal key; precise mounting. SAM V4.5 is compatible with all head tissue<br />

simulating liquids (incl. DGBE type). SAM V4.5CTIA is compliant to CTIA standards.<br />

Integrated lightweight holder provides precise positioning and lower OTA uncertainty.<br />

Accurate and easy to operate. New: with lossy hand.<br />
